Curse Day: A Curse So Dark and Lonely by Brigid Kemmerer


September 23...First day of Fall also known as Rhen's Birthday 🎂 but it's not a happy day for Rhen. Although it is the day he first meets Harper, it the beginning of another "season" and possibly the last.
It's Curse Day💙💔🤴🥀
If Rhen can't convince Harper to love him then he and his kingdom could be lost forever. A Curse So Dark and Lonely has to be my favorite Beauty and the Beast retelling with a surprise ending you won't see coming! Rhen is strong and courageous even though he fights feelings of regret and failure, he is possible the best king for Emberfall but due to an angry enchantress, Prince Rhen has been cursed to find someone to love him or he turns into a ravishing beast that causes much destruction and devastation to the kingdom. Rhen does the best he can to protect his people and his kingdom but unknown forces are coming against them and he must find a way to not only convince Harper to love him but stop a war. One of my favorite quotes "I do not understand how she can fill me with such hope and fear simultaneously. I pull her hand to my chest and lean in to her, until we share breath. My lips brush across hers.
It is barely a kiss, but she is somehow closer to me, her body a pool of warmth against mine.
I want so desperately to turn it into more, to see where this blossoming attraction will lead.” Shows his desperation yet his tenderness towards Harper. I love seeing Harper come into her strength to overcome her disability and her determination to help Rhen save his Kingdom. Both have emotions and pasts they must deal with and overcome if they're going to find love between them. Can she love a monster, can he let her in, will she run away when she finds out the truth or stand by his side, will her love for her family destroy the chance at love with Rhen? This a beautiful heartbreaking tale of heartbreak and love told in a enchanting narrative set in a fairytale kingdom background. I laughed,cried,cheered, and pleaded for the characters. Yes,I fell in love with them and this enchanting world by @brigidkemmerer I can't recommend this book enough and anxiously awaiting for the continuation in book 2 A Heart so Fierce and Broken!

Brigid Kemmerer is the New York Times bestselling author of dark and alluring Young Adult novels like A Curse So Dark and Lonely, More Than We Can Tell, and Letters to the Lost (Bloomsbury), as well as paranormal YA stories like The Elemental Series and Thicker Than Water (Kensington). A full time writer, Brigid lives in the Baltimore area with her husband, her boys, her dog, and her cat. When she's not writing or being a mommy, you can usually find her with her hands wrapped around a barbell.
